Witryna20 mar 2024 · Hello everyone, I am a bit puzzled when it come to the use of all together and altogether, I do understand the difference in the meaning as well that one is an … WitrynaThe word has three different meanings: First, altogether can be used to mean completely or totally. When used in this way, the opposite of altogether is partially. Second, altogether means in total. When used in this way, it communicates the sum of several different parts. Finally, altogether means in general or overall.
